Douglas County West won the last time they faced Arlington and Abby Rayer did her part to make sure it happened again. The Douglas County West Falcon put the hurt on the Arlington Eagles with a sharp 3-0 victory on Monday thanks in part to Rayer, who had nine digs and two aces. That's the most aces she has posted in her last nine matchups.
The match finished with set scores of 25-13, 25-13, 25-18.
Douglas County West was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 11 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least five aces in four consecutive contests.
Douglas County West has been performing well recently as they've won four of their last five games, which provided a massive bump to their 17-12 record this season. As for Arlington,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ost eight of their last nine matches, which put a noticeable dent in their 7-22 record this season.
Douglas County West did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 3-2 loss against Palmyra on the 29th. Arlington does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
